Baixe o app para aproveitar ainda mais
Prévia do material em texto
ARQUITETURA DE SISTEMAS DISTRIBUIDOS Simulado: CCT0180_SM_201001265025 V.1 Fechar Aluno(a): LUCIANO BEZERRA Matrícula: 201001265025 Desempenho: 3,0 de 8,0 Data: 30/04/2015 19:26:40 (Finalizada) 1a Questão (Ref.: 201001525233) Em sistemas distribuídos, um dos pontos básicos que deve ser necessariamente observado, é o aspecto da transparência. Como se caracteriza este aspecto? Sua Resposta: No fato de o usuário não precisar tomar conhecimento da forma como o sistema está distribuído, interessando para este, apenas que esteja funcionando; Compare com a sua resposta: É um conceito relativo a tornar menos perceptível alguns detalhes do que se trata (ser invisível). O SD deve prover transparência nos seguintes contextos: De acesso: aplicações que acessam os arquivos do SAD não devem estar cientes da localização física deles. De localização: todas as aplicações devem ter sempre a mesma visão do espaço de arquivos. De mobilidade: com a movimentação dos arquivos, nem programas do cliente e nem tabelas de administração precisam ser modificadas de modo a refletir essa movimentação. De desempenho: programas clientes devem executar satisfatoriamente independente de variação de carga do serviço de arquivos. De escalabilidade: o serviço pode ser expandido por crescimento horizontal, e não vertical, de modo a se adequar a carga demandada e as capacidades da rede disponível. 2a Questão (Ref.: 201001449829) Uma das principais características de um sistema distribuído é ser tolerante a falhas. A partir dessa afirmação, defina o que é um sistema tolerante a falhas e por que os sistemas distribuídos possuem essa característica? Descreva os três tipos de falhas: Transientes, Intermitentes e Permanentes. Sua Resposta: Transientes: ocorrem uma vez e desaparecem. Intermitentes: ocorrem, desaparecem e reaparecem Permanentes: ocorrem continuamente até que o componente defeituoso seja reparado. Compare com a sua resposta: É o sistema que possui a capacidade de sobreviver à falha de alguns de seus elementos. Tipos de falhas: .Transientes - As falhas transientes ocorrem uma vez e, depois, desaparecem. Se a operação for repetida, a falha não acontecerá novamente. .Intermitentes - As falhas intermitentes ocorrem e desaparecem por sua própria vontade. Depois, essas falhas reaparecem e assim por diante. .Permanentes - As falhas permanentes continuarão a existir até que o componente faltoso seja substituído. 3a Questão (Ref.: 201001346129) Pontos: 1,0 / 1,0 A arquitetura de sistemas distribuídos possui um apelo voltado também a TI Verde. Todos os aspectos abaixo estão ligados a este conceito, EXCETO: Diminuição do consumo de energia Otimização de utilização de recursos Diminuição dos resíduos gerados desde a produção até a utilização dos sistemas distribuídos. Redução do uso da Internet Climatização do ambiente BDQ Prova http://simulado.estacio.br/bdq_simulados_ead_ens_... 1 de 5 30/04/2015 20:00 4a Questão (Ref.: 201001525207) Pontos: 0,0 / 1,0 Um cluster é definido como um sistema distribuído formado por máquinas homogêneas, executando o mesmo sistema operacional, interligadas por uma rede de alta velocidade. Como vantagens deste cluster em relação a uma máquina de grande porte poderíamos citar: I. Melhor escalabilidade de unidades de processamento II. Possibilidade de executar programas com múltiplas threads III. possibilidade de continuar o processamento isolando máquinas defeituosas IV. possibilidade de executar programas Java usando RMI Dessas afirmativas são verdadeiras: Somente II e IV Somente I, II, III e IV Somente I e IV Somente I e III Somente III Gabarito Comentado. 5a Questão (Ref.: 201001895943) Pontos: 1,0 / 1,0 Qual das afirmações a seguir é considerada uma "falácia da computação distribuída"? A rede é insegura. A topologia da rede pode mudar. Há um custo de transporte. A rede é heterogênea. A largura de banda é infinita. Gabarito Comentado. 6a Questão (Ref.: 201001391943) Pontos: 0,0 / 1,0 A figura apresenta uma típica arquitetura de 3 camadas utilizada para disponibilizar sites na Internet. BDQ Prova http://simulado.estacio.br/bdq_simulados_ead_ens_... 2 de 5 30/04/2015 20:00 Sobre essa arquitetura, são feitas as afirmativas abaixo. I - Drivers que seguem o padrão ODBC podem ser utilizados por aplicações que estão no servidor de aplicações para acessar tabelas no servidor de bando de dados. II - Se o nível de processamento aumentar, um novo servidor de aplicações pode ser colocado em uma estrutura de cluster para responder aos pedidos do servidor Web e, nesse caso, a replicação de sessão, presente em alguns servidores de aplicação, garante que um servidor assuma as funções de um servidor com problemas, sem que o usuário perceba o ocorrido. III - Como uma boa prática na implementação de soluções distribuídas, a lógica de negócio é implementada em componentes que ficam instalados no servidor Web, sendo que o servidor de aplicações funciona como intermediário entre o servidor web e o de banco de dados gerenciando as transações. Está(ão) correta(s) a(s) afirmativa(s) I, II e III. I e II, apenas. III, apenas. I, apenas. II, apenas. Gabarito Comentado. 7a Questão (Ref.: 201001392094) Pontos: 0,0 / 1,0 Uma aplicação é considerada cliente-servidor se for composta por dois processos atuando em conjunto para a execução de uma tarefa porque cada processo é executado obrigatoriamente em um computador diferente. Analise a afirmação e assinale a resposta correta. A definição e a justificativa estão corretas. A definição está correta mas a justificativa está errada Apenas a definição está errada pois servidor é um computador A definição e a justificativa estão erradas A definição estaria correta se a aplicação utilizasse um middleware 8a Questão (Ref.: 201001391995) Pontos: 1,0 / 1,0 No modelo cliente-servidor de computação distribuída, os clientes acessam os serviços fornecidos pelos servidores por meio da tecnologia Remote Procedure Call. servidores necessitam conhecer obrigatoriamente a quantidade de clientes existentes. BDQ Prova http://simulado.estacio.br/bdq_simulados_ead_ens_... 3 de 5 30/04/2015 20:00 clientes implementam a camada de apresentação e de persistência dos dados. servidores requisitam serviços dos clientes mediante uma interface do tipo HTTP. servidores necessitam obrigatoriamente conhecer a identidade dos clientes. 9a Questão (Ref.: 201001525215) Pontos: 0,0 / 1,0 Considere dois sistemas computacionais formados por múltiplos computadores que manipulam dados comuns. No primeiro, existe um computador central, chamado servidor, que é o único responsável pelos serviços de leitura e escrita desses dados. No segundo, existe um grupo de computadores responsáveis pelos serviços de leitura e escrita, e cada um desses servidores deve manter uma réplica idêntica dos dados. Entre as vantagens e desvantagens de um único servidor em relação a vários servidores, podemos afirmar que o servidor único apresenta: I. Vantagem de maior velocidade de execução das operações de escrita e leitura e desvantagem de maior custo de armazenamento II. Vantagem de não necessitar de coordenação distribuída para ordenação das operações de escrita e desvantagem de menor velocidade nas leituras devido a serialização de operações III. Vantagem de manter mais facilmente a consistência dos dados mas desvantagem de perda de disponibilidade em caso de falha do servidor. Dessas afirmativas são verdadeiras: Somente I Somente II I, II e III Somente II e III Somente I e III 10a Questão (Ref.: 201001933473) Pontos: 0,0 / 1,0 Uma aplicação é considerada cliente-servidor se for composta por dois processos atuando em conjunto para a execução de uma tarefa porque cada processo é executado obrigatoriamente em um computador diferente. Analise a afirmação e assinale a resposta correta. Apenas a definiçãoestá errada pois servidor é um computador. A definição e a justificativa estão erradas. A definição e a justificativa estão corretas. A definição está correta e a justificativa está errada. A definição estaria correta se a aplicação utilizasse um middleware. Gabarito Comentado. BDQ Prova http://simulado.estacio.br/bdq_simulados_ead_ens_... 4 de 5 30/04/2015 20:00 BDQ Prova http://simulado.estacio.br/bdq_simulados_ead_ens_... 5 de 5 30/04/2015 20:00
Compartilhar